1. Restoring the Structural Integrity of Your Vehicle

According to Kentley Insights, there are over 32,000 companies operating in the auto body shop industry as of 2025, which means drivers have plenty of options — but not all of them deliver the structural precision your vehicle truly needs after an accident. Professional collision repair restores your vehicle's frame and body to the exact specifications set by the manufacturer, ensuring that it handles and performs the way it was originally designed to do. When a vehicle sustains a significant impact, the underlying frame can bend or shift in ways that are not visible to the untrained eye, but that compromise the safety of everyone inside the car. Technicians who specialize in frame alignment and frame straightening use advanced measuring equipment to detect and correct even the most subtle structural deviations with precision and accuracy. Leaving structural damage unaddressed puts you at serious risk during any future accident because a compromised frame offers far less protection than one that has been properly restored.


2. Ensuring Your Safety Systems Function Correctly

Modern vehicles are engineered with a complex network of safety systems that depend on the structural integrity of the body and frame to function properly during an accident or emergency. Professional collision repair ensures that safety-critical components, including crumple zones, airbag sensors, and reinforcement panels, are all inspected and restored to their proper working condition after any collision. A body shop that cuts corners on repairs may leave your vehicle looking fine on the outside while critical safety systems remain compromised and unable to perform their intended function when you need them most. Skilled technicians understand how each component of your vehicle's safety design works together and take the time to verify that everything meets manufacturer standards before the vehicle is returned to you. Driving a vehicle with undetected safety system damage puts you at significant risk, especially in the event of a second accident or sudden emergency on the road. Professional service gives you the confidence of knowing that your vehicle is not just cosmetically restored but genuinely safe to operate every single day.


3. Delivering High-Quality Bumper Repair

The bumper is one of the most frequently damaged components in any accident, and the quality of its repair matters far more than many drivers initially realize after a collision occurs. A professionally executed bumper repair restores both the appearance and the protective function of this critical component, which is designed to absorb and redirect impact energy during low-speed crashes. Attempting to ignore bumper damage or rely on temporary fixes can leave your vehicle vulnerable to more serious structural damage in the event of another impact down the road. Professional collision repair technicians assess bumper damage thoroughly and determine whether repair or full replacement is the most appropriate and cost-effective solution for your specific situation. A properly repaired or replaced bumper blends seamlessly with the rest of your vehicle's body and finish, restoring both its protective function and its overall visual appeal at the same time.


4. Providing Precise Frame Alignment and Straightening

A vehicle's frame is its foundation, and when that foundation is compromised by a collision, every other system connected to it can be negatively affected in ways that impact both safety and driveability over time. Professional collision repair includes specialized frame alignment and straightening services that use computerized equipment to measure your vehicle's frame against precise factory specifications with exceptional accuracy. Even minor frame misalignment can cause uneven tire wear, pulling to one side while driving, and increased stress on suspension and steering components that eventually lead to expensive mechanical failures. Technicians with the right training and equipment can identify and correct frame damage that would be completely invisible to anyone without specialized diagnostic tools and industry experience. A properly aligned frame also ensures that all body panels fit together correctly and that the vehicle's aerodynamics and handling characteristics remain consistent with what the manufacturer intended.


5. Protecting the Long-Term Value of Your Vehicle

The condition of your vehicle has a direct and measurable impact on its resale value, and collision damage that is improperly repaired or left unaddressed can significantly reduce what your car is worth when the time comes to sell or trade it in. Professional collision repair restores your vehicle to its pre-accident condition using the correct materials, techniques, and finishes that maintain both structural integrity and visual consistency with the original factory work. Buyers and appraisers are trained to identify signs of poor or incomplete bodywork, and a vehicle with obvious repair flaws will almost always sell for considerably less than one that has been properly and professionally restored. Choosing professional service ensures that your investment in your vehicle is protected and that its value is preserved as fully as possible despite the damage it sustained during the accident. Documentation of professional repairs also provides potential buyers with confidence that the vehicle was handled correctly and that no hidden damage was left unresolved during the restoration process.


6. Simplifying the Insurance Claims Process

Navigating the insurance claims process after an accident is often confusing, time-consuming, and frustrating for drivers who are already dealing with the stress of vehicle damage and disruption to their daily routine. Professional collision repair shops that offer insurance claims assistance handle the communication and paperwork with your insurance provider directly, taking that burden off your shoulders entirely from the very beginning. Having a knowledgeable team advocate on your behalf helps ensure that your claim is accurately assessed, that all necessary repairs are properly documented, and that you receive the full coverage you are entitled to under your policy. Insurance companies work regularly with professional body shops, which means claims are processed more smoothly and efficiently when a shop has established relationships with major providers and understands the claims process in detail. Without professional guidance, drivers can unknowingly accept settlements that do not fully cover the cost of restoring their vehicle to its proper pre-accident condition and safety standards.
